General Info
In Block
9642280f111e51687f9fa9cfd2d62bc0d8857fc8ff9baab28c6c5299fc25585a
In block height
Total Input
140.49770305 RDD
Total Output
139.49770305 RDD
Transaction Details
Fee
1 RDD
mined Mon, 13 Mar 2017 07:10:15 UTC
From
134.11151418 RDDFrom
6.38618887 RDD